Usual Tool Cluster Issues
Some common issues might develop with car instrument collections, affecting their capability and precision. One common issue is a malfunctioning speedometer, which can bring about safety problems and possible legal issues otherwise addressed promptly. This concern usually stems from a damaged rate sensor or harmed electrical wiring, creating inaccurate speed readings or full failure of the speedometer. Another constant problem is a non-responsive fuel scale, causing uncertainty regarding fuel degrees and prospective unexpected malfunctions. This problem can be brought on by a malfunctioning gas level sensor or a defective scale collection. In addition, flickering or dim control panel lights are common complaints amongst vehicle proprietors. This issue might be credited to loose links, a failing dimmer button, or worn-out bulbs. These troubles can hinder the vehicle driver's capability to keep track of important lorry info, stressing the significance of timely tool cluster repair service and upkeep to ensure ideal capability and accuracy while driving.
Crucial Tools for Repair Work
When attending to usual instrument collection concerns such as malfunctioning speedometers, unresponsive gas gauges, or dark control panel lights, having the essential tools for repair work is vital in ensuring precise and effective diagnostics and maintenance. Amongst the main tools required for car instrument collection repair service are an electronic multimeter for testing voltage and resistance levels, a welding torch for fixing malfunctioning elements or loose links, and a set of screwdrivers for taking apart the cluster. Additionally, specialized tools like collection elimination hooks might be needed for safely removing the cluster from the control panel.

Analysis Techniques for Fixing
Making use of advanced diagnostic techniques is crucial in successfully repairing issues within auto tool collections to identify and attend to underlying troubles properly. When confronted with a malfunctioning tool cluster, service technicians usually count on analysis tools like multimeters, scan tools, and specialized software program to identify the source of the trouble. These devices allow professionals to access the cluster's inner systems, fetch mistake codes, and perform system examinations to diagnose issues efficiently. Furthermore, strategies such as circuit screening, voltage checks, and signal evaluation play a critical duty in detecting complex digital faults within the tool collection. By complying with organized analysis treatments and translating diagnostic outcomes accurately, specialists can improve the troubleshooting procedure and make certain the proper performance of the instrument cluster.
